\/>\n<\/strong>Visual Arts Anchor Standard 11<\/p>\n<p>Students will relate artistic ideas and works with societal, cultural and historical context to deepen understanding.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>During WWI posters were a powerful method of communicating with a\u00a0 population.<\/li>\n<li>Common themes included enlistment; food issues such as rationing and growing victory gardens; \u00a0funding the war effort with war bonds, and general support for the military effort.<\/li>\n<li>Common symbols were used in posters.\u00a0 American posters often included Uncle Sam or Columbia.\u00a0 British posters showed John Bull and Britannia. \u00a0Marianne represented the French people.\u00a0 In the allied posters Germany was often depicted by a gorilla-type character \u00a0wearing a \u00a0German helmet, called a \u201cHun.\u201d<\/li>\n<li>Students will analyze enlistment posters from WWI, looking at the design of the poster, the message, the intended audience and the intended
